Larry has an annual return of $213.00 from $3000.00 invested at simple interest. One at 5% and the other at 8%. How much is invested at each rate. (Hint, Interest earned = amount invested x rate of interest.)

Answers

Answered by Steve
.05x + .08(3000-x) = 213.00
x=900

so, $900 at 5% and $2100 at 7%
